摘要
安全评价分为安全预评价、验收安全评价、安全现状评价和专项安全评价四类。专项安全评价结论通常决定项目的可行性或安全状态。通过2个实例,介绍了ANSYS在采空区稳定性这一专项安全评价中的应用。结论表明,计算模型的正确性决定评价结果的可靠性,力学参数控制评价结果的精确度。三维ANSYS模型能简便、可靠和快速评价采空区的稳定性。
Safety assessment has been classed to four kinds, viz. advance safety assessment, safety assessment checking and accepting, safety assessment of actuality and special safety assessment. The item feasibility and safety state are decided usually by the conclusion of special safety assessment. By two examples, the application of Ansys in safety assessment of abandoned stope stability is introduced. The study results show that the reliability assessed conclusion is chosen by the correctness calculated model, and the precision evaluated conclusion is chosen by the mechanical parameter. And while abandoned stope stability can be estimated reliably and fleetly by three dimension Ansys model.
